internal camera not working on ubuntu (precision 5530)
Hi,
I own a precision 5530 with ubuntu 18.04 installed natively. My internal camera was been working intermittently for a few months now. Every once in a while it randomly works for a session so I'm convinced that it is not a hardware problem (unless it is a faulty connection and in between sessions it gets connected from me moving it... doesn't seem likely to me but you can correct me if I'm wrong).
when it is not working i get
1028:[ 2.353483] usb 1-12: Product: USB 2.0 Camera
1126:[ 3.210860] uvcvideo: Found UVC 1.00 device USB 2.0 Camera (0c45:6365)
from "dmesg | grep -in camera"
but any "/dev/vid*" folders don't even exist
It seems to me that the issues started after some particular firmware update but I'm not positive on the timeline
any ideas? thanks
